Kapitalo Investimentos Ltda raised its stake in Peabody Energy Corporation (NYSE:BTU - Free Report) by 77.1% during the second qu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 30,000 shares of the coal producer's stock after buying an additional 13,062 shares during the quarter. Kapitalo Investimentos Ltda's holdings in Peabody Energy were worth $403,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Peabody Energy Price Performance
Shares of NYSE BTU opened at $22.75 on Monday. The company has a current ratio of 2.21, a quick ratio of 1.64 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.09. Peabody Energy Corporation has a 1-year low of $9.61 and a 1-year high of $29.94. The firm has a market cap of $2.77 billion, a PE ratio of 22.09 and a beta of 0.64. The company has a fifty day moving average price of $17.35 and a 200 day moving average price of $14.77.
Peabody Energy (NYSE:BTU -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, July 31st. The coal producer reported ($0.06) earnings per share for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of ($0.04) by ($0.02). The firm had revenue of $890.10 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$944.27 million. Peabody Energy had a return on equity of 4.41% and a net margin of 3.43%.The firm's revenue for the quarter was down 14.6%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the prior year, the firm earned $1.42 earnings per share. Research analysts predict that Peabody Energy Corporation will post 2.61 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Peabody Energy Dividend Announcement
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, September 3rd. Investors of record on Thursday, August 14th were given a $0.075 dividend. This represents a $0.30 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.3%. The ex-dividend date was Thursday, August 14th. Peabody Energy's dividend payout ratio (DPR) is 29.13%.

Peabody Energy Profile

Peabody Energy Corporation engages in coal mining business in the United States, Japan, Taiwan, Australia, India, Brazil, Belgium, Chile, France, Indonesia, China, Vietnam, South Korea, Germany, and internationally.
